  • Rewrite the article to be much friendlier, more casual, and shorter. People can ask if it's unclear, it's not like we have enough newbies that we'll be constantly fielding the same questions.

  • Do NOT set a time limit. It wouldn't actually help anything. But give some qualitative indicators of When You're Ready - eg, "you have a favourite PPC writer and can cohesively explain why".

  • Profiles and badfic remain as they are.

  • "Show us a sample of your writing (at least 400 words) which you feel represents how you'd write for the PPC. It can be something you've already written, or new for the occasion. It doesn't need to be PPC-related, but some people have used interludes, cowrites, RPs, and the intro to their planned first mission.

"Make it as long as you want, but be aware that PGs are busy folks - they might not read past the first couple of pages."

If someone says they've never written anything before so don't know what to do, then the answer is "You probably shouldn't be asking to write for the PPC then". If someone uses a wildly inappropriate sample, then that in itself demonstrates that they don't understand how to write for the PPC, because that ability was the only selection criterion.

And by explicitly saying that PGs won't read your entire story, we remove some of the pressure to give a full commentary. Even if you read it all, you can just comment on a bit, either positively or negatively.
